对象存储cos公有读对象的访问链接格式,对象存储COS防盗刷攻略,公有读链接的守护之道
- 综合资讯
- 2024-11-22 17:26:10
- 2

对象存储COS公有读对象的访问链接格式,需遵循特定规则。为防盗刷,需采取策略守护公有读链接,包括限制访问频率、设置访问权限等。本文将深入探讨公有读链接的守护之道,确保数...
对象存储COS公有读对象的访问链接格式,需遵循特定规则。为防盗刷,需采取策略守护公有读链接,包括限制访问频率、设置访问权限等。本文将深入探讨公有读链接的守护之道,确保数据安全。
随着互联网技术的飞速发展,对象存储(Cloud Object Storage,简称COS)已成为各大企业存储海量数据的首选方案,在享受COS带来的便利的同时,我们也面临着防盗刷的挑战,本文将围绕对象存储COS公有读对象的访问链接展开,为您详细解析如何有效防止公有读链接被盗刷。
COS公有读链接概述
COS公有读链接是COS提供的一种方便用户获取对象(文件)的方式,通过公有读链接,用户可以无需权限验证直接访问存储在COS中的对象,这种链接格式通常如下所示:
https://[Bucket名称]-[地域名称].cos[地域后缀].myqcloud.com/[对象名称]?sign=[签名]
[Bucket名称]表示存储桶名称,[地域名称]表示存储桶所在地域,[地域后缀]表示地域代码,[对象名称]表示存储桶中的对象名称,[签名]表示链接的有效性验证。
公有读链接被盗刷的原因
1、缺乏权限控制:公有读链接允许用户无需权限验证直接访问对象,这为盗刷提供了可乘之机。
2、签名验证不足:公有读链接的签名验证机制不够完善,可能导致恶意用户伪造链接。
3、链接有效期过长:公有读链接的有效期设置不合理,可能导致链接长时间有效,增加盗刷风险。
4、缺乏监控和审计:对公有读链接的访问行为缺乏监控和审计,难以发现异常情况。
防盗刷策略
1、优化签名验证机制
(1)采用更安全的签名算法,如SHA256。
(2)增加签名参数,如时间戳、随机数等,提高签名的唯一性。
(3)限制签名参数的有效期,如签名参数只能在一定时间内有效。
2、限制链接有效期
(1)根据实际需求设置合理的链接有效期,如1小时、24小时等。
(2)在链接过期后自动失效,防止恶意用户长时间使用。
3、权限控制
(1)对公有读链接进行权限控制,如仅允许特定IP访问。
(2)在链接中添加自定义参数,如用户标识等,确保链接仅由授权用户使用。
4、监控和审计
(1)实时监控公有读链接的访问行为,如访问次数、访问IP等。
(2)对异常访问行为进行报警,如短时间内大量访问、访问IP异常等。
(3)定期进行审计,分析访问数据,发现潜在风险。
5、链接格式优化
(1)使用HTTPS协议,确保链接传输过程中的数据安全。
(2)对链接中的敏感信息进行加密,如对象名称、签名等。
在对象存储COS中,公有读链接被盗刷是一个不容忽视的问题,通过优化签名验证机制、限制链接有效期、权限控制、监控和审计以及链接格式优化等策略,可以有效降低公有读链接被盗刷的风险,希望本文能为您的COS应用提供一定的参考价值。
本文链接:https://www.zhitaoyun.cn/1004157.html
发表评论